香烟或烟嘴内植物色素对吸烟大小鼠的抗氧化损伤作用  被引量:4

The resistance function of plant pigment in the cigarette or cigarette holder to oxidation impairment in smoking mice and rats

摘  要:目的 研究植物色素 (PP)分别加入香烟和烟嘴内对吸烟大、小鼠的抗氧化损伤作用。方法 抗氧化试验方法。雌性小鼠 4 0只 ,雄性大鼠 32只 ,分别随机分为 4组。 2个对照组 (阴性组和吸烟对照组 ) ,2个实验组 (烟内组和烟嘴组 )。观察PP对吸烟大小鼠血浆超氧化物歧化酶 (P SOD)、红细胞SOD(E SOD)和肝细胞丙二醛 (L MDA)的影响。数据经方差分析。结果  2个试验组小鼠P SOD升高 ,烟嘴组E SOD也升高 ,上述升高与吸烟对照组比较差异非常显著(P <0 .0 1) ,与阴性组比较无显著差异 (P >0 .0 5 ) ;2个试验组小鼠L MDA降低 ,烟内组与吸烟对照组比较差异非常显著(P <0 .0 1) ,与阴性组比较无显著差异 (P >0 .0 5 )。 2个试验组大鼠P SOD、E SOD升高与吸烟对照组比较差异显著 (P<0 .0 5 ) ,与阴性组比较无显著差异 (P >0 .0 5 ) ;烟内组和烟嘴组大鼠L MDA降低与吸烟组比较差异显著和极显著 (P <0 .0 5、P <0 .0 1) ,与阴性组比较无显著差异 (P >0 .0 5 )。结论 PP加入香烟或烟嘴内 ,可显著的减轻吸烟大、小鼠的氧化损伤作用。Objective To study the resistance function of plant pigment(PP)incorporated into the cigarette or cigarette holder to oxidation impairment in smoking mice or rats.Methods the method of anti oxidation test was used.40 female mice and 32 male rats were divided into 4 groups,2 control groups(negative control and smoke group),and 2 test groups(cigarette group and cigarette holder group).The effects of PP on the plasma superoxide dismutase(P SOD).Erythrocyte SOD(E SOD)and liver malonaldehyde(L MDA)in mice or rats were observed.The datum were treated with analysis of variance.Results The enzyme activity of P SOD in mice of two test groups were rise.The E SOD activity in mice of cigarette holder group was rise,too.The above variance comparison with smoke group was significantly different (P<0.01 ),and there was no significant variance in comparison with negative group (P>0.05) .The L MDA in mice of two test groups were fall.The variance of cigarette group in comparison with smoke group was significantly different( P<0.01 ),while comparison with negative group was not.( P >0.05).The P SOD and E SOD in rats of two test groups were rise.The variance comparison with smoke group was significantly different( P<0.05 ),with negative group was not( P >0.05).The L MDA in rats of two test groups were fall.The variance compairson with smoke group was significant or more significant (P<0.05、P<0.01) with negative group was not( P>0.05 ).Conclusion When PP was incorporated into the cigarette or the cigarette holder,the function of resistance to oxidation impairment in smoke mice and rats was evident.

关 键 词:植物色素 超氧化物歧化酶 丙二醛 香烟 吸烟危害
